A West Bank resident was lightly injured Saturday morning after gunmen opened fire at his car north of Ramallah. The man was hurt by glass shattered by the bullets.
The circumstances of the attack were not immediately clear.
The victim was a Brazilian national married to a Palestinian woman, who lives in the Palestinian village of Beitin.
Israeli military forces were searching the area for the perpetrators. The victim received treatment at the scene of the attack and did not require further medical attention.
On Friday three Arab Israelis shot dead two Israeli police officers in a Jerusalem terror attack.
